What Is CNC Machining and How Is It Used in Michigan?
CNC machining means using computers to control machine tools like mills, lathes, routers, and grinders. This process allows for highly precise manufacturing, efficient production, and the ability to make complex components in a repeatable and reliable way.
Common Uses in Michigan
Michigan has a strong manufacturing heritage, especially in industries such as:
- Automotive fabrication and prototyping
- Aerospace component manufacturing
- Medical device production
- Tool and die making
- Custom parts for industrial equipment
Shops throughout Michigan—from Detroit to Grand Rapids—use CNC technology for everything from one-off custom parts to high-volume manufacturing runs.
Steps to Work with CNC Machines in Michigan
Getting involved with CNC machining—whether buying a machine or finding a shop—follows a logical sequence. Here’s what you should know:
1. Determine Your Needs
- Type of Work: Are you looking for prototyping, mass production, or custom parts?
- Material Needs: CNC machines work with metals, plastics, composites, and wood. Identify what you’ll be machining.
- Precision and Volume: How exact and how many parts do you need?
2. Find the Right CNC Machine Shop or Dealer
Michigan has a diverse set of shops and dealers offering various services, including:
- Full-service CNC machine shops for making your parts.
- CNC machine dealers providing equipment sales, service, and support.
- Precision grinding specialists for finishing and custom work.
Look for established providers with strong reputations, diverse capabilities, and good customer reviews. Many shops offer design assistance, prototyping, and engineering support.
3. Request Quotes and Assess Capabilities
- Provide detailed part drawings or CAD files.
- Ask for a quote, including cost, lead time, and any design feedback.
If buying a machine, dealers will often provide demonstrations, training, and service agreements.
4. Place Your Order or Purchase
For machining services:
- Finalize material specs and quantities.
- Confirm delivery schedules.
For equipment purchase:
- Arrange for financing, delivery, and installation.
- Schedule operator training if needed.
5. Quality Control and Delivery
The best Michigan CNC shops emphasize:
- Rigorous inspections
- Documentation and traceability
- On-time delivery
You should expect clear communication and updates throughout the process.

Potential Challenges to Consider
While CNC machining offers tremendous benefits, there are a few obstacles to navigate:
- Initial Investment: Purchasing CNC machines can be costly. However, many dealers in Michigan offer financing and leasing options.
- Learning Curve: Operators and programmers require training. Look for shops that provide skilled labor or dealers with training support.
- Maintenance: Regular upkeep is essential for performance. Reputable sources offer ongoing service plans.
- Supply Chain Issues: Materials or part complexity may impact lead times.
- Shipping Considerations: Coordinating transportation for large machines or finished parts requires logistical planning, especially if shipping in or out of Michigan.
Tips and Best Practices for CNC Machining in Michigan
If you want to get the best results, follow these practical tips:
Choosing a Shop or Dealer
- Verify Experience: Look for shops with experience in your industry.
- Check Capabilities: Make sure they have the right machines (types, sizes, precision levels) for your job.
- Ask for Samples or Case Studies: Proven track records are a strong indicator of quality.
Communicating Your Project
- Detailed Drawings: Well-prepared CAD drawings and specifications help avoid mistakes.
- Be Clear About Priorities: Let your shop know what matters most—cost, turnaround, surface finish, or special certifications.
- Discuss Materials: Be specific about the grade and source.
Saving on Costs (Including Shipping)
- Batch Orders: Grouping parts together reduces setup costs.
- Local Sourcing: Using Michigan-based shops can cut down on shipping fees and delays.
- Ask About Used Machines: If buying, reputable dealers often have certified pre-owned machines at lower prices.
- Negotiate Shipping Terms: When purchasing equipment or large lots of parts, clarify who covers freight charges and insurance.
- Consider Logistics Services: Some dealers and shops offer turnkey solutions, including installation and freight coordination.
Maintaining Your CNC Machine
- Regular Maintenance: Follow dealer recommendations for lubrication, cleaning, and part replacements.
- Operator Training: Make use of training programs and refresher courses to maintain high efficiency and safety.

What should I provide when requesting a quote from a CNC shop?
Provide detailed part drawings, material specifications, required quantities, tolerance information, and any special requirements. The more detail you offer, the more accurate your quote will be.

Is it better to buy a new or used CNC machine in Michigan?
It depends on your budget and needs. New machines offer the latest technology and warranty protection, while certified used machines from reputable dealers can be a cost-effective choice with reliable performance. Always factor in training and ongoing support when deciding.
